
John Terry has hailed the “brilliant” impact of Brendan Rodgers when the Liverpool manager was a coach at Chelsea. Terry’s side play at Anfield this Sunday, reuniting the club captain with the man who was youth coach and reserve-team coach at Chelsea between 2004 and 2008.
